Government of Sierra Leone Completes 33kV Power Line Installation Between Bo and Kenema
The Government of Sierra Leone has completed the installation of the 33kV transmission power line between Bo and Kenema. According to recent updates, the network will be powered in the coming weeks, bringing stable electricity to more than 300000 people across the two cities and nearby areas. Namibia targets 15% local participation in oil and gas, up from current 10%
Namibia is aiming to raise local content and carried participation in the oil and gas sector from 10 percent to 15 percent by 2030, as the country prepares to leverage its petroleum discoveries for national development. BoG Confirms GHS¢2.14bn Loss from Discontinued Gold for Oil Programme
The Bank of Ghana (BoG) has revealed it incurred a total loss of GHS¢2.14 billion under the now-defunct Gold for Oil (G4O) programme, which aimed to stabilise domestic fuel prices and reduce pressure on foreign exchange reserves.
